Financial Performance - The company's operating revenue for the first half of 2021 was ¥450,692,543.41, a decrease of 1.00% compared to ¥455,254,339.87 in the same period last year[18]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ders of the listed company reached ¥64,452,150.11, representing a significant increase of 160.97% from ¥24,697,059.93 in the previous year[18]. - The net profit attributable to shareholders after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was -¥48,577,318.71, a decrease of 305.33% compared to ¥23,658,400.57 in the same period last year[18]. - The net cash flow from operating activities was -¥126,989,481.54, slightly worse than -¥119,205,506.64 in the previous year, reflecting a decline of 6.53%[18]. - The basic earnings per share rose to 0.1681 yuan, reflecting a 161.02% increase from 0.0644 yuan in the previous year[19]. - The total revenue for the reporting period was 450.69 million yuan, a slight decrease of 1.00% year-on-year[29]. - The company achieved a net profit of 6,438.09 million yuan, a significant increase of 159.66% compared to the same period last year, which was 2,482.13 million yuan[29]. - The company reported a net profit for the period of RMB 64,380,900, an increase from RMB 24,821,300 in the same period last year, reflecting a significant improvement in profitability[32]. Assets and Liabilities - Total assets decreased by 4.40% to ¥2,180,983,487.27 from ¥2,281,480,746.83 at the end of the previous year[18]. - The net assets attributable to shareholders at the end of the reporting period were ¥771,535,193.42, an increase of 9.41% from ¥705,179,563.69 at the end of the previous year[18]. - Total current assets as of June 30, 2021, amounted to ¥1,641,038,617.90, a decrease of 3.25% from ¥1,696,401,332.89 on December 31, 2020[85]. - Total liabilities decreased to ¥1,407,979,037.01, a reduction of 10.67% from ¥1,576,009,650.66 at the end of 2020[87]. - The company’s accounts receivable increased by 12.11% to RMB 767,178,766.25, indicating a rise in sales on credit[35]. - Cash and cash equivalents were reported at ¥209,374,305.99, a decline of 35.67% from ¥325,113,994.23 at the end of 2020[85]. Operational Efficiency - Operating costs increased by 18.91% to RMB 432,950,189.82 from RMB 364,085,517.81, primarily due to intensified market competition and rising raw material prices[31]. - The company reported a decrease in gross profit margin due to increased raw material prices and rising operational costs, including R&D and employee compensation[20]. - Research and development expenses rose by 56.34% to RMB 18,207,816.70, indicating a strong commitment to innovation[31]. - The company continues to invest in technology and automation to enhance production efficiency and cost control, laying the groundwork for future smart manufacturing[28]. Market Position and Risks - The company maintains a strong customer base, including major clients like Sinopec and PetroChina, which supports its market position[28]. - The company faces significant market risks due to a decline in domestic power station product demand, with a focus on increasing R&D and expanding international business to mitigate these risks[46]. - The company has a high level of accounts receivable and inventory, which poses refinancing risks; measures include establishing a financial warning mechanism and optimizing financing structure[46]. - The company is exposed to exchange rate risks related to foreign currency assets and liabilities from large air cooler export contracts, with plans to use trade financing tools to mitigate these risks[47].
